It's feared the centralisation of GP services in Clare could become the norm unless meaningful steps are taken. Over 900 medical card holders in Newmarket-on-Fergus were forced to switch to the Saffron and Blue Medical Clinic in Clarecastle on January 1st after the HSE failed to find a new premises in Newmarket. A Department of Health report published last July shows this county will need 41 new GPs by 2030. Newmarket-on-Fergus Fianna Fáil Councillor David Griffin insists no one should have to travel to an urban centre to access GP care.
